What Exhaust Gaskets Do

Exhaust gaskets seal the joints between pipes, manifolds, and catalytic converters. They prevent exhaust leaks that can reduce engine efficiency or allow harmful fumes into the cabin. Why Exhaust Gaskets Break Down

Heat cycles, vibration, and corrosion cause gaskets to degrade over time. Aftermarket gaskets may warp or crack under normal driving conditions. When to Replace Exhaust Gaskets

Signs of gasket failure include loud engine noise, decreased fuel efficiency, or the smell of exhaust fumes near the cabin.
